It's for the website of an engineering consulting firm. I wanted a shot > with the CEO in the foregorund and his assistants behind him. I couldn't use > the ceiling as a reflector, because it was black, but I wanted the orange > wall in this lobby location. I used one light firing into an umbrella about > three feet to right of camera and about 8 feet high. A second light is tucked > into a hallway just to the right of the third person in frame. It's firing > into an umbrella and getting lots of bounce from the hall's white walls and > ceiling.
